Apps for Fire OS are provided through the Amazon Appstore.Īmazon only began referring to the Android derivative as Fire OS with its third iteration of Fire tablets. It includes proprietary software, a customized user interface primarily centered on content consumption, and heavy ties to content available from Amazon's own storefronts and services. htmlįire OS is a mobile operating system based on the Android Open Source Project and created by Amazon for its Fire tablets, Echo smart speakers and Fire TV devices.
